Being underground



Last Thursday works on the well, which provides our project and the surrounding fields with water, had been start. Yet in the morning some of our courageous senior boys helped to remove the palm leaves which blocked the pump within the well.



In the afternoon the professionals made their appearance. Specialized workers started to dig within the well to reach subjacent water resources. This has become necessary for the rain in winter was not sufficient and since then dry period has been continuing.



The workers and their equipment had been rappeled into the well. After they had reached the ground they filled the buckets with mud and stones. Other workers pulled the buckets out of the well. Melvin, the son our project leader, went down into the deep of the earth too... and safely returnd to daylight later.






Sure, these works keep to be dangerous. The workers need to have a high degree of trust in God and his protection. So let us stay in prayer and beg for their safety and for the success of digging works.

Urgent requirement for VGF


(Siehe unten für die deutsche Version)
This year the drought is very intense and since New Years Eve there has been only one shower of rain. The cultivators already struggle with the watering of their plants and if the temperatures won't change soon, there will be a serious problem with the drinking water supply for Danishpet and the nearby villages. The well from which we draw our water for the Day care centres household up to now (see picture), together with our neighbours, has dried out to an alarming level and the chance to get cooler weather and rain is only given in July.
So the project is at stake to suffer from shortage in drinking water soon.
Since many years the founder of the project, Edwin Prabu Kumar plans to establish a self-sufficient and independent water supply of the day care centre, and facing the water shortage this summer the plan urgently has to become reality. A bore well should be build on the campus, which is a tremendously valuable investment for the future of VGF and its children.
